Microfluidic units designed for automated sample preparation and processing in laboratory settings. These units integrate multiple microchannels for separation, mixing, and analysis of biological samples.
Manufactured by
z-microsystems GmbH
Dornbirn, Austria
This Austrian company specializes in manufacturing microfluidic consumables and Lab-on-a-chip devices through precision plastic injection molding. The company focuses on producing high-precision components for microfluidics applications in the medical device and laboratory sectors.
